Cox announces plans to double energy production in Utah starting next legislative session

October 15, 2024

Citing an energy crisis, a growing population, emerging energy-intensive industries such as artificial intelligence, and the retirement of reliable but aging power sources such as coal plants, Utah Gov. Spencer Cox unveiled plans to double the state’s power production over the next 10 years.
